activities in a project, predecessors and duration for each activity.
| Activity | Predecessor | Duration in Months |
| Start | 0 | |
| A | Start | 6 |
| B | A, E | 2 |
| C | B | 2 |
| D | C | 3 |
| E | Start | 1 |
| F | A, E | 1 |
| G | B, F | 7 |
| Finish | D, G | 0 |
Draw an AON (Activity on Node) diagram for the above project.
Indicate the ES (Earliest Start), EF (Earliest Finish), LS (Latest Start), LF (Latest Finish) times for each of the activities A through G.
What are the slacks for each of the activities A through G?
What is the critical path(s)?
How many months does it take to complete the project according to the critical path analysis?
If you increase the duration of activity D to 6 months, how does the critical path change?
Listed below are the tasks of a project, the precedents and durations in days.
| Task | Predecessors | Duration |
| A | - | 3 weeks |
| B | - | 4 |
| C | A | 2 |
| D | C | 5 |
| E | B | 7 |
| F | D, E | 1 |
| G | D | 4 |
| H | F, G | 5 |
Draw an AOA (Activity on Arrow) diagram of the project.
Indicate the ES (Earliest Start), EF (Earliest Finish), LS (Latest Start), LF (Latest Finish) times for each of the activities A through H.
Tabulate the slacks of the tasks.
What is the critical path(s)
How many weeks does it take to complete the project according to the critical path analysis?
An activity has three estimates: Optimistic = 10 weeks, Pessimistic = 25 weeks, Most-Likely = 15 weeks. What is the estimate according to the three-point estimation method for this activity? What is the standard deviation for this activity?
A project node has ES=21 weeks, LS=37 weeks, LF=39 weeks. Compute the duration, float (slack), and EF for this node.
